UNC Paths to network drive does not open a batch file.
Hi All, i am having a problem where i cannot open a link to batch file on the network drive in FF even with the latest v18. I have the following paths to the network drive and under IE it opens the link and prompts for me to Run/Save/cancel on File Download - Security Warning window but not FF, nothing happens in FF.
A work around is to apply few plugins (opendownload.xpi and opendownload2-3.2.1-fx+sm.xpi) to user ff settings and it works. It is not a good workaround because the respective settings varies from users to users.
